Subject: [PATCH] Fix regression causing crash in 3-way calling
Date: Wed, 8 Dec 2010 12:04:38 +0200 [thread overview]
Message-ID: <1291802678-14639-1-git-send-email-dmitriy.paliy@nokia.com> (raw)
Fix possible obexd crash in 3-way calling scenario. Callback
function cache_ready_notify is splitted in two cache_ready_notify
and generate_response functions.
generate_response fills data to buffer and returns error, if any.
